Meaning of spectrum

Source language: EnglishDictionary language: English

spectrum

Pronunciation:/ˈspektɹəm//ˈspɛkt(ʃ)ɹəm/

noun

Definitions

  1. A range; a continuous, infinite, one-dimensional set, possibly bounded by extremes.

  2. Specifically, a range of colours representing light (electromagnetic radiation) of contiguous frequencies; hence electromagnetic spectrum, visible spectrum, ultraviolet spectrum, etc.

  3. The autism spectrum.

  4. The pattern of absorption or emission of radiation produced by a substance when subjected to energy (radiation, heat, electricity, etc.).
